Since 1945, Wisconsin-based Johnsonville has proudly made our products in the U.S.A.! Our family-owned company has grown from a small butcher shop to the No. 1 national sausage brand. We employ 3,000+ members. Johnsonville products are enjoyed in 45 countries and served in 130 sports stadiums throughout the U.S.

Project and Change Manager II
Position Overview
The Project and Change Manager II will enable the successful execution of Johnsonville’s enterprise strategy and goals. This role will collaborate with business owners, sponsors, stakeholders and cross functional teams to create and maintain project and change plans that deliver projects in scope, within budget, on time, and meet member adoption targets.
Flexible Work Schedule: Opportunity for Hybrid schedule after training; Summer Hours Available Memorial Day through Labor Day (half day Fridays)
Responsibilities:
- Collaborate with business owners and core teams to enable successful execution of Johnsonville’s strategic projects and goals
- Manage all aspects of a project including scope, budget, resources, RAID log, integrated project and change timeline, status reporting, member adoption and success metrics
- Maintain real time project information and updates (Microsoft Projects, Teams, etc.)
- Facilitate sponsor, stakeholder, core team and sprint meetings; ensure timely issue resolution, risk mitigation and decision making
- Support and engage business owners, sponsors and stakeholders to ensure projects are taking actions to realize success metrics
- Lead impacted group and risk assessments to determine level of change management needed for a project
- Apply the Prosci framework to create change plans leveraging change management processes and tools
- Develop and maintain strong relationships and communications with business owners, sponsors and cross functional team members
- Be a catalyst to help educate others and continually look for ways to improve and drive efficiencies in project and change management methodologies, best practices and processes
